European Commission strengthens and simplifies CBAM rules
The European Commission has adopted a new package of proposals to simplify EU rules governing the Carbon Border Adjustment Mechanism (CBAM). This proposal includes a new threshold exemption of 50 tonnes mass to ease compliance, specifically targeting small and medium enterprises and individual importers. The changes aim to keep 99% of emissions in the CBAM scope while exempting approximately 90% of importers. Furthermore, steps will be taken to strengthen anti-abuse provisions, facilitating a more effective CBAM for the future.
